Most Scope 3 software ends at reporting. Ours closes the loop.

  1. AI supplier screening can estimate emissions for up to 80% of your supply base from public data and identifies your hotspot suppliers.

  2. Each supplier gets free tools and a sector-matched reduction roadmap.

  3. They procure renewables in the same marketplace.

  4. Their verified data flows straight back into your Scope 3 inventory, replacing proxy data as your program matures.

Suppliers can also upload externally calculated data, exchange product-level PCFs via PACT, and plug directly into your existing GHG accounting systems.

A global financial information and analytics company needed to engage its supplier base on emissions without adding to survey fatigue. Managed engagement campaigns opened a dialogue rather than issuing demands. Over 100 companies went on to calculate more than 250 annual GHG inventories, submit structured emissions reduction plans, and access renewable energy. A compliance requirement became a stronger commercial relationship.
